Details of the Honor X50 Pro 5G Are Revealed in a New Poster

Honor 60 Series

Honor has recently shared details about the launch date of the Magic 6 series. In addition to this, the company revealed a few details about the forthcoming Honor X50 Pro 5G through a new poster. The poster not only decodes the Honor X50 Pro 5G design but also verifies a few hardware details. It seems undeniable that the Magic 6 Series launch date, which is set for January 10–11, might coincide with the Honor X50 Pro launch.

According to the details, the smartphone might be powered by a Qualcomm Snapdragon 8+ SoC. The poster details that the smartphone will pack a 5,800mAh battery and feature a 1.5K curved display with eye-protection certification. It will arrive in black and green colors, while the X50 is available in four color options. On the rear side, the smartphone features a circular camera module comprising several cameras with an LED flash. Given the fact that the new smartphone is a part of the Honor X50 lineage, it features the same design concepts as the circular round camera module.

Specifications and Features of the Honor X50 Pro

The smartphone was recently spotted on 3C certification, which reveals the details regarding the charging capacities. There is not much information available when it comes to the features and specs of the Honor X50 Pro. Some leaks indicate that the new smartphone will come with 16GB of RAM and 1TB of storage. It will feature NFC support for wireless patents.

In addition, the Honor X50 GT is scheduled to go on sale with a Qualcomm Snapdragon 888 SoC, a 6.81-inch FHD+ OLED display, a 50MP main camera, and a 4800mAh battery. The Honor X50, on the other hand, is powered by the Snapdragon 6 Gen 1 SoC. It features a 6.78-inch 1.5K 120Hz curved display with 1200 nits of peak brightness. It packs a 5,800mAh battery with support for 35W fast charging. The Honor 90 GT, which has impressive display and performance hardware features, was recently unveiled by Honor.
